Transaction bc21c68ee7a24cd324fa0b2a6584ecf3dbadfaaec25903a490ef994a6f6d2136
1 Input
1 Output
-
bc21c68ee7a24cd324fa0b2a6584ecf3dbadfaaec25903a490ef994a6f6d2136:0
- value
- 5903824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b3fc77f39c61c110b5f03a06eb56da9bb7e02d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17AytWn9t5tSZvRc8CNuk7PB9aZvkTbqkM